Output 32ea5ae1a595ea894e71f3e64dbe8086c49dfae2775e9ad6c66058b523c10098:26

value
422779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0898c18a592493cfe9c2de3c92c6865818bff676 OP_EQUAL
address
32UUKkbpkR4W79GqVfUjd5KfmBb3dx7fhP
transaction
32ea5ae1a595ea894e71f3e64dbe8086c49dfae2775e9ad6c66058b523c10098
spent
true